Analysis
The most recent figure for adjusted net savings, including particulate emission damage in OECD members is 7.5%, measured in 2021.
That represents a change of up 2.2% on the previous year and up 12.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, adjusted net savings, including particulate emission damage in OECD members peaked at 11.1% in 1997 and was at its lowest, 4.6%, in 2009.
That places OECD members 38th out of 46 groups with data for 2021,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 32 years of available data.

About this data
Adjusted net savings are equal to net national savings plus education expenditure and minus energy depletion, mineral depletion, net forest depletion, and carbon dioxide and particulate emissions damage.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of Gross National Income (GNI) which is the total income earned by all residents within an economic territory during an accounting period. It is equal to gross domestic product plus earned income receivable from abroad minus earned income payable abroad.
